| Ingredients |
1 15 oz can navy beans, Drained and rinsed 1 15 oz can red beans, drained And rinsed 1 15 oz can black beans, Drained and rinsed 2 Stalks celery, sliced (about 1 Cup) 1/2 cup Thinly sliced green onion 1/2 cup Vinegar [or more] 1/4 cup Molasses 1 tbsp Dijon-style mustard 1/4 tsp Pepper 2 cup Torn curly endive
|
|
| Preparation |
In a large bowl, combine beans, celery, and green onion. For dressing, combine vinegar, molasses, mustard and pepper, and mix well. Pour over bean mixture, stir to coat. Cover and chill for 4 to 24 hours (the longer the better!), stirring occasionally. Just before serving, stir in endive.
